Public Offering Price
The price at which a company's shares are made available for sale to the public when it goes public.
Net Proceeds
The amount of money received from a transaction after deducting all associated costs and expenses.
Spread
The difference between two prices, rates, or yields, often referring to the bid-ask spread in securities.
Direct Costs
Expenses that can be directly tied to the production of specific goods or services, such as labor and materials.
